Output 250e6d93af685eacd2123354d63c81c43cd4051429a0a04726817c89ba2cb099:0

value
73000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b053559aa3aaae7e6f52cc80779f1c2c8a28fc OP_EQUAL
address
3EhV76WxLCjs2DTFiAt1txF52n5fzsunb2
transaction
250e6d93af685eacd2123354d63c81c43cd4051429a0a04726817c89ba2cb099
spent
true